WebNotary applicants must: • be at least 18 years old; • be able to read and write English; • be a resident of the state of Michigan or maintain a place of business in the state; • be a U.S. citizen or have proof of legal presence;
WebThe notary will positively establish the identity of the signer through personal knowledge of the signer, or by examining satisfactory evidence of identification.
